Khawaja brothers physical remand extended till April 18

Accountability court of Lahore extends 14 days physical remand of Kh Saad and Salman on NAB plea

LAHORE- (Pakistan Point News- 4th April 2019) An accountability court has extended the physical remand of Khawaja brothers till April 18.

The extension for 14 days remand of PML-N leader Khawaja Saad Rafique and Khawaja Salman Rafique was given on the request of NAB. Khawaja brothers are in custody of NAB in connection with the investigation in of Paragon Housing Scheme scandal case.

Khawaja brothers were presented before the court as their judicial remand ended on Thursday.

Khawaja’s counsel, on occasion, complained against the NAB for causing disruption in security management during the case hearings.

Later, talking to journalists, Saad said the government failed to provide any relief to the people. He criticized Finance Minister Asad Umar on the statement regarding country’s bankruptcy. He said Asad issued statement to please the enemies of the country. He said the government was handed over to the incapable people.
